Technological Innovations in Sustainable Fishing

Innovative technologies are reshaping the landscape of sustainable fishing practices. Advanced sonar systems and underwater drones enhance the efficiency of locating lobster populations, minimising bycatch and allowing fishers to target specific areas. These tools improve data collection, enabling better stock assessments and more informed management decisions. Additionally, smart traps equipped with monitoring devices provide real-time insights into marine life, ensuring that fishermen operate within sustainable limits.

Moreover, eco-friendly materials are being developed for fishing gear, reducing environmental impact. Biodegradable fishing nets diminish the risk of marine debris, enhancing the health of ocean ecosystems. Adoption of these sustainable materials is essential as it encourages a shift towards more responsible fishing practices. By integrating technological advancements, fisheries can work towards ensuring the longevity of lobster populations while meeting consumer demand for environmentally conscious products.

Advancements Enhancing Lobster Sustainability

The introduction of advanced tracking systems has significantly improved the management of lobster populations. Aerial drones and underwater sensors allow for real-time monitoring of lobster habitats, helping fishermen to identify breeding grounds and ensure that their efforts do not deplete local stocks. These technologies enable the implementation of data-driven conservation strategies, making it easier to adhere to sustainable fishing quotas.

Additionally, innovative fishing gear has been developed to minimise bycatch and reduce environmental impact. Lobster pots designed with escape hatches allow non-target species to swim free, while modifications to trapping techniques reduce damage to seafloor ecosystems. These advancements create a more selective fishing process and support the health of marine biodiversity, aligning commercial interests with ecological responsibility.

Challenges Facing Sustainable Lobster Sourcing

Overfishing poses a significant threat to lobster populations. When fishing practices do not adhere to sustainable limits, it can lead to dramatic declines in stock levels. The implications extend beyond ecological concerns; local economies reliant on lobster fishing may suffer as availability decreases. This overexploitation can disrupt the balance of marine ecosystems, leading to further complications for various species that depend on lobsters as a food source.

Regulatory challenges further complicate efforts for sustainable practices. Inconsistent enforcement of fishing quotas and size limits can undermine sustainability initiatives. Some regions lack the necessary regulations entirely, allowing excessive harvesting to continue unchecked. Additionally, the variability in policies across different jurisdictions often leads to confusion for fishermen and undermines collective efforts to promote sustainability. Effective collaboration among governing bodies is essential to create a cohesive approach to lobster sourcing and ensure that practices align with conservation goals.

Trends Towards More Sustainable Practices

The seafood industry has seen a significant shift towards more environmentally friendly practices in recent years. Many stakeholders are embracing certifications that signal sustainable sourcing, such as those provided by the Marine Stewardship Council. These certifications help consumers make informed choices, encouraging demand for products that adhere to responsible fishing practices. Additionally, technology plays a pivotal role in these trends, with advanced monitoring systems and data analytics enhancing transparency and accountability in lobster sourcing.

Entrepreneurs and established businesses are increasingly investing in sustainable fishing techniques. The use of traps that minimise bycatch, as well as research into more efficient fishing practices, showcases an industry commitment to reducing environmental impact. Collaborative efforts between fishermen and environmental organisations are also on the rise, fostering a sense of shared responsibility for marine health. This holistic approach not only addresses ecological concerns but also promotes a thriving lobster market that can benefit future generations.
